Decayed Wood Replacement in Overland Park, KS
Decayed wood replacement services involve removing and replacing wood that has deteriorated due to rot, moisture damage, or pest activity. This service is commonly requested for projects such as replacing damaged porch columns, beams, siding, window frames, or fascia boards. Property owners typically want to understand the extent of the decay, the materials used for replacement, and how the new wood will blend with existing structures to ensure the durability and appearance of the property are maintained.
Before requesting decayed wood replacement, homeowners often seek information about the inspection process to assess the severity of the damage and determine if structural repairs are necessary. It’s important to consider the types of wood suitable for replacement, the potential need for protective treatments, and how the work will be integrated with ongoing maintenance plans. Clarifying these details helps ensure the project addresses both aesthetic concerns and long-term stability of the property.

Decayed Wood Replacement Questions
What causes wood to decay in buildings? Wood decay is typically caused by moisture exposure, fungi, and pests, which weaken the wood over time.
When should decayed wood be replaced? Replacement is recommended when the wood is extensively damaged, rotted, or compromised to ensure structural integrity.
What are common signs of decayed wood? Signs include soft or crumbly wood, discoloration, swelling, and visible mold or fungi growth.
How does replacing decayed wood benefit a property? Replacing decayed wood helps maintain safety, prevents further damage, and preserves the property's value.
